The Role
Gravie is looking for an Insurance Product Operations Associate. You will manage our Insurance Product operational work while working closely with nearly every team at Gravie to support our insurance plan portfolio. You’ll have full ownership and accountability for your projects and work closely with a small, high-impact team. If you’re interested in getting exposure to healthcare product work and working closely with senior leaders, this role is a good fit for you. If you’re someone who nails the details and wants more ownership of tying your work to the bigger picture, we’d love to talk to you. Your work will build Gravie’s differentiation in the market, support our strategic goals, and build towards our mission of building a health plan everyone can love.
You will
Manage insurance product projects to build and launch new project features, including identifying workstreams, managing timelines, and managing stakeholders Create, document, and improve insurance product processes to support Gravie products as we grow and scale Configure and own the end-to-end documentation creation and management process for our plan portfolio, ensuring any plan changes are captured, documented and issued in a compliant and timely manner Take on other projects based on your skill set and interests

The salary range for this position is $81,365 - $108,487 annually. Numerous factors including, but not limited to, education, skills, work experience, certifications, etc. will be considered when determining compensation. Our unique benefits program is the gravy, i.e., the special sauce that sets our compensation package apart. In addition to standard health and wellness benefits, Gravie’s package includes alternative medicine coverage, generous PTO, up to 16 weeks paid parental leave, paid holidays, a 401k program, transportation perks, education reimbursement, and paid paw-ternity leave.
